Unlike traditional 2D plans, 3D floor plans provide a more immersive and realistic representation of how a space will look and feel. They allow clients and designers alike to better understand spatial relationships, dimensions, and aesthetics. This enhanced clarity can significantly influence decision-making during the design process. With the rise of sophisticated design software, creating these detailed representations has become more accessible than ever. The visual appeal of a 3D rendering can engage audiences more than standard blueprints, making discussions around design modifications more productive. When potential buyers can see the layout of a property in three dimensions, they can more readily envision how they would utilize the space, leading to quicker and more confident purchasing decisions. The ability to view a space from different angles and perspectives adds depth to the understanding of the layout, ensuring that all parties are on the same page.Another advantage of using 3D architectural floor plans is the potential for high-quality renderings. With advanced rendering capabilities, designers can create lifelike images that showcase not just the layout but also the textures, colors, and lighting of a space. This can be particularly beneficial in marketing real estate properties, as it gives potential buyers a taste of what to expect. The combination of detailed floor plans and high-quality visuals helps to create a compelling narrative around a project, making it stand out in an increasingly competitive market.Moreover, 3D architectural floor plans are incredibly versatile. Whether you are working on a single-family home, a commercial space, or an intricate landscape design, these plans can be tailored to fit a wide variety of projects.
